How do desert mice maintain osmotic homeostasis? the sandy inland mouse (leggadina hermannsburgensis) is an australian desert mammal that can survive indefinitely on a diet of dried seeds without drinking water. to study this species' adaptations to its arid environment, researchers conducted a laboratory experiment in which they controlled access to water. nine captured mice were housed in individual cages and given birdseed (10% water by weight) to eat. in part a of the study, the mice also had unlimited access to tap water; in part b of the study, they were not given any additional water for 35 days, similar to conditions in their natural habitat. for each mouse at the end of each part of the study, the researchers measured the osmolarity and urea concentration of the urine and blood. g?
